Arcadia

Nearby Town: Edmond, Oklahoma
Ride Type: Out and Back
Trail Type: not specified
Distance: 6.00 miles (9.65 KM)
Duration: not specified.
Elevation Gain: not specified.
Climbing: Steep At Times
Skill Level: Beginners
User Density: not specified.



Trail Description:
Nice ride close to Edmond. You pass several ponds and ride through a creek. Trail can be easy if ridden slowly or more difficult with speed. Dry times create large sand pits mostly on the south sides of the trail. Several options on the route you can take, but all merge back together eventually.

How to get there:
Off I-35 in Northern Edmond, take second street exit. Head east for 3-4 miles. Signs will say Arcadia Lake. Trail is marked with signs.

Additional Notes:
Be prepared to pay two dollars on weekdays and three dollars on weekend to get in.
